The band Low Roar released their self-titled debut album, Low Roar, on November 1, 2011, through Tonequake Records. The album is an ambient and folk-rock record based on the musician Ryan Karazija's experience of moving to Reykjavík, Iceland, from the United States. Reviewers and fans describe the album as a beautiful, haunting, and melancholic snapshot of a winter in Iceland, praised for its emotional depth and personal songwriting.
